Can I build a Calendly-style scheduler with AI?

Quick answer

Maybe. The booking experience is very buildable, but calendar OAuth, time zones, availability calculation, team routing and reliable webhooks require careful engineering.

Scope reality

What AI can accelerate — and where engineering begins

AI can build this quickly

  • Event types
  • Booking pages
  • Availability
  • Rescheduling
  • Notifications

Where real engineering begins

  • Calendar OAuth
  • Timezone math
  • Conflict detection
  • Webhook reliability
  • Team scheduling
Before production

Production checklist

01Validate authentication and object-level authorization
02Add structured logs, error monitoring and safe failure states
03Rate-limit public or expensive endpoints
04Back up production data and test a restore path
05Test the highest-risk workflow: Calendar OAuth

Can AI build a Calendly-style scheduler completely by itself?

AI can accelerate much of a Calendly-style scheduler MVP, but production quality still requires human review, testing, security decisions and ownership of the highest-risk workflows.

How hard is it to build a Calendly-style scheduler?

SkillChirp rates this scope as Intermediate → Advanced. The MVP estimate is 4–7 days, while a more production-ready version is roughly 3–5 weeks for a focused first release.

What should I build first?

Start with the narrowest workflow: Event types, Booking pages, Availability. Delay optional integrations until that path is reliable and users prove they need more.
